Postby Cobrala Commander » Wed Nov 14, 2018 3:05 pm

Tusken wrote:They remind me of Heman but with DC. I would love to see this line grow further. Maybe a Legion of Doom set? :freddy3:


Well, wave 1 has Scarecrow.

Wave 2 is in production. But we can reasonably guess it has Black Manta (they showed us the design). And Reiss said they want a Wonder Woman villain. Could be Cheetah or Giganta. And Superman is everyone’s guess (again the design exists) so Luthor probably anchors the villains. And I think Bizarro could hit. If Batman gets three villains in a wave, Superman could get two.

So that would give us:

Scarecrow
Cheetah OR Giganta
Black Manta
Lex Luthor
Bizarro

That would leave:

Cheetah OR Giganta
Solomon Grundy
Sinestro
Grodd
Riddler
Toyman

And Captain Cold but I’m gonna say they skip him since Mr. Freeze fills that role.

I feel like Sinestro, Bizarro, and Reverse Flash are likely as they recycle tooling.

All-in-all, if the line gets 4 full waves, I think a complete Legion of Doom feels very likely. They look to be getting a full JLA possibly minus Martian Manhunter by wave 2. I could see wave 3-4 going heavy on Legion of Doom with a mix of popular heroes like Supergirl, Batgirl, etc.

There’s a big hurdle here in that they decided, unlike He-Man, that this is a tech free world. So Cyborg, Martian Manhunter, etc. have issues.

That said, I brought up a MOTU Trapjaw style Cyborg and a Demon Manhunter (Etrigan/J’Onn mashup) with Reiss as part of a big gush and he said some of my (many) ideas were on the money.

This is tricky because they’re using the He-Man style but going with a Conan style lore. No tech. Prehistoric creatures. Atlantis may or may not be underwater.

Anyway, I THINK Green Lantern’s boots are white because the idea is that the clothes are all real fur. They cheated giving Superman and Batman blue at all. I guess red, blue, and purple are some of the oldest dyes. GL’s boots would have to be leather or plants to be green.

It would have been funny if GL’s boots had been green with orange stripes like Battle Cat. I’m guessing that hinting that Hal skinned Battle Cat for boots would raise eyebrows at Dreamworks/Universal though! ;-)
